| //! Convenience structs for commonly defined fields in headers. | |
| use std::borrow::Cow; | |
| use serde::{Deserialize, Serialize}; | |
| use crate::algorithm::AlgorithmType; | |
| use crate::error::Error; | |
| use crate::ToBase64; | |
| /// A trait for any header than can conform to the | |
| /// [JWT specification](https://tools.ietf.org/html/rfc7519#page-11). | |
| pub trait JoseHeader { | |
| fn algorithm_type(&self) -> AlgorithmType; | |
| fn key_id(&self) -> Option<&str> { | |
| None | |
| } | |
| fn type_(&self) -> Option<HeaderType> { | |
| None | |
| } | |
| fn content_type(&self) -> Option<HeaderContentType> { | |
| None | |
| } | |
| } | |
| /// Generic [JWT header](https://tools.ietf.org/html/rfc7519#page-11) with | |
| /// defined fields for common fields. | |
| #[derive(Default, Debug, PartialEq, Serialize, Deserialize)] | |
| pub struct Header { | |
| #[serde(rename = "alg")] | |
| pub algorithm: AlgorithmType, | |
| #[serde(rename = "kid", skip_serializing_if = "Option::is_none")] | |
| pub key_id: Option<String>, | |
| #[serde(rename = "typ", skip_serializing_if = "Option::is_none")] | |
| pub type_: Option<HeaderType>, | |
| #[serde(rename = "cty", skip_serializing_if = "Option::is_none")] | |
| pub content_type: Option<HeaderContentType>, | |
| } | |
| impl JoseHeader for Header { | |
| fn algorithm_type(&self) -> AlgorithmType { | |
| self.algorithm | |
| } | |
| fn key_id(&self) -> Option<&str> { | |
| self.key_id.as_deref() | |
| } | |
| fn type_(&self) -> Option<HeaderType> { | |
| self.type_ | |
| } | |
| fn content_type(&self) -> Option<HeaderContentType> { | |
| self.content_type | |
| } | |
| } | |
| #[derive(Copy, Clone, Debug, PartialEq, Serialize, Deserialize)] | |
| #[serde(rename_all = "UPPERCASE")] | |
| pub enum HeaderType { | |
| #[serde(rename = "JWT")] | |
| JsonWebToken, | |
| } | |
| #[derive(Copy, Clone, Debug, PartialEq, Serialize, Deserialize)] | |
| pub enum HeaderContentType { | |
| #[serde(rename = "JWT")] | |
| JsonWebToken, | |
| } | |
| /// A header that only contains the algorithm type. The `ToBase64` | |
| /// implementation uses static strings for faster serialization. | |
| pub struct PrecomputedAlgorithmOnlyHeader(pub AlgorithmType); | |
| impl JoseHeader for PrecomputedAlgorithmOnlyHeader { | |
| fn algorithm_type(&self) -> AlgorithmType { | |
| let PrecomputedAlgorithmOnlyHeader(algorithm_type) = *self; | |
| algorithm_type | |
| } | |
| } | |
| impl ToBase64 for PrecomputedAlgorithmOnlyHeader { | |
| fn to_base64(&self) -> Result<Cow<'static, str>, Error> { | |
| let precomputed_str = match self.algorithm_type() { | |
| AlgorithmType::Hs256 => "eyJhbGciOiAiSFMyNTYifQ", | |
| AlgorithmType::Hs384 => "eyJhbGciOiAiSFMzODQifQ", | |
| AlgorithmType::Hs512 => "eyJhbGciOiAiSFM1MTIifQ", | |
| AlgorithmType::Rs256 => "eyJhbGciOiAiUlMyNTYifQ", | |
| AlgorithmType::Rs384 => "eyJhbGciOiAiUlMzODQifQ", | |
| AlgorithmType::Rs512 => "eyJhbGciOiAiUlM1MTIifQ", | |
| AlgorithmType::Es256 => "eyJhbGciOiAiRVMyNTYifQ", | |
| AlgorithmType::Es384 => "eyJhbGciOiAiRVMzODQifQ", | |
| AlgorithmType::Es512 => "eyJhbGciOiAiRVM1MTIifQ", | |
| AlgorithmType::Ps256 => "eyJhbGciOiAiUFMyNTYifQ", | |
| AlgorithmType::Ps384 => "eyJhbGciOiAiUFMzODQifQ", | |
| AlgorithmType::Ps512 => "eyJhbGciOiAiUFM1MTIifQ", | |
| AlgorithmType::None => "eyJhbGciOiAibm9uZSJ9Cg", | |
| }; | |
| Ok(Cow::Borrowed(precomputed_str)) | |
| } | |
| } | |
| /// A header with a borrowed key. Used for signing claims with a Store | |
| /// conveniently. | |
| #[derive(Serialize)] | |
| pub(crate) struct BorrowedKeyHeader<'a> { | |
| #[serde(rename = "alg")] | |
| pub algorithm: AlgorithmType, | |
| #[serde(rename = "kid")] | |
| pub key_id: &'a str, | |
| } | |
| impl<'a> JoseHeader for BorrowedKeyHeader<'a> { | |
| fn algorithm_type(&self) -> AlgorithmType { | |
| self.algorithm | |
| } | |
| fn key_id(&self) -> Option<&str> { | |
| Some(self.key_id) | |
| } | |
| } | |
| #[cfg(test)] | |
| mod tests { | |
| use crate::algorithm::AlgorithmType; | |
| use crate::error::Error; | |
| use crate::header::{Header, HeaderType, PrecomputedAlgorithmOnlyHeader}; | |
| use crate::{FromBase64, ToBase64}; | |
| #[test] | |
| fn from_base64() -> Result<(), Error> { | |
| let enc = "eyJhbGciOiJIUzI1NiIsInR5cCI6IkpXVCJ9"; | |
| let header = Header::from_base64(enc)?; | |
| assert_eq!(header.type_.unwrap(), HeaderType::JsonWebToken); | |
| assert_eq!(header.algorithm, AlgorithmType::Hs256); | |
| let enc = "eyJhbGciOiJSUzI1NiIsImtpZCI6IjFLU0YzZyJ9"; | |
| let header = Header::from_base64(enc)?; | |
| assert_eq!(header.key_id.unwrap(), "1KSF3g".to_string()); | |
| assert_eq!(header.algorithm, AlgorithmType::Rs256); | |
| Ok(()) | |
| } | |
| #[test] | |
| fn roundtrip() -> Result<(), Error> { | |
| let header: Header = Default::default(); | |
| let enc = header.to_base64()?; | |
| assert_eq!(header, Header::from_base64(&*enc)?); | |
| Ok(()) | |
| } | |
| #[test] | |
| fn precomputed_headers() -> Result<(), Error> { | |
| let algorithms = [ | |
| AlgorithmType::Hs256, | |
| AlgorithmType::Hs384, | |
| AlgorithmType::Hs512, | |
| AlgorithmType::Rs256, | |
| AlgorithmType::Rs384, | |
| AlgorithmType::Rs512, | |
| AlgorithmType::Es256, | |
| AlgorithmType::Es384, | |
| AlgorithmType::Es512, | |
| AlgorithmType::Ps256, | |
| AlgorithmType::Ps384, | |
| AlgorithmType::Ps512, | |
| AlgorithmType::None, | |
| ]; | |
| for algorithm in algorithms.iter() { | |
| let precomputed = PrecomputedAlgorithmOnlyHeader(*algorithm); | |
| let precomputed_str = precomputed.to_base64()?; | |
| let header = Header::from_base64(&*precomputed_str)?; | |
| assert_eq!(*algorithm, header.algorithm); | |
| } | |
| Ok(()) | |
| } | |
| } |
